Exploring the Essence of Boulevard Montmartre Foggy Morning by Camille Pissarro

Capturing the Atmosphere: The Foggy Morning in Paris

The Role of Fog in Impressionist Art

In "Boulevard Montmartre Foggy Morning," Camille Pissarro masterfully uses fog to create a sense of mystery and depth. Fog serves as a veil, softening the outlines of buildings and figures. This technique invites viewers to immerse themselves in the scene, evoking the feeling of walking through a Parisian morning shrouded in mist. The fog symbolizes the transient nature of life, a common theme in Impressionist art.

How Pissarro Portrayed Light and Shadow

Pissarro's skillful manipulation of light and shadow enhances the painting's ethereal quality. He captures the diffused light filtering through the fog, illuminating the street and creating a serene atmosphere. The interplay of light and shadow adds dimension, making the scene feel alive. This technique reflects Pissarro's deep understanding of natural light, a hallmark of Impressionism.

Camille Pissarro: A Pioneer of Impressionism

Biographical Insights into Pissarro's Life and Work

Camille Pissarro, born in 1830, is often regarded as the father of Impressionism. His dedication to capturing everyday life and landscapes set him apart from his contemporaries. Pissarro's Jewish heritage and experiences as a Danish immigrant in France influenced his perspective and artistic vision. He played a crucial role in the development of the Impressionist movement, mentoring artists like Paul Cézanne and Georges Seurat.

Influences and Artistic Evolution of Pissarro

Throughout his career, Pissarro evolved from realism to Impressionism, influenced by artists such as Gustave Courbet and Édouard Manet. His travels across Europe exposed him to various artistic styles, enriching his work. Pissarro's commitment to plein air painting allowed him to capture the essence of the moment, making his art vibrant and dynamic.

Artistic Techniques: Brushwork and Color Palette

Understanding Pissarro's Unique Brushstroke Techniques

Pissarro's brushwork in "Boulevard Montmartre Foggy Morning" is characterized by loose, expressive strokes. He often applied paint in short, quick dabs, creating texture and movement. This technique gives the painting a lively quality, as if the scene is in constant flux. The visible brushstrokes invite viewers to appreciate the artist's hand and the spontaneity of the moment.

The Color Palette: Muted Tones and Their Significance

The color palette of this painting features muted tones of gray, blue, and soft earth colors. These hues reflect the foggy atmosphere and evoke a sense of calm. Pissarro's choice of colors enhances the emotional impact of the scene, drawing viewers into the tranquil yet bustling life of Paris. The subtle variations in color create depth and invite contemplation.

Symbolism and Themes in Boulevard Montmartre Foggy Morning

Urban Life and Its Representation in Art

Pissarro's depiction of urban life in "Boulevard Montmartre Foggy Morning" captures the essence of Paris in the late 19th century. The painting showcases the daily routines of Parisians, from pedestrians to horse-drawn carriages. This representation of urban life highlights the vibrancy and complexity of city living, a central theme in Impressionist art.

The Emotional Impact of Fog and Ambiguity

The fog in the painting creates an emotional landscape that resonates with viewers. It symbolizes uncertainty and the passage of time, inviting personal interpretations. The ambiguity of the scene allows each viewer to project their feelings and experiences onto the artwork, making it a deeply personal encounter.

Historical Context: Paris in the Late 19th Century

The Transformation of Montmartre: A Cultural Hub

In the late 19th century, Montmartre transformed from a rural village to a bustling cultural hub. Artists, writers, and musicians flocked to the area, drawn by its vibrant atmosphere. Pissarro's choice of this location reflects the artistic energy of the time, capturing the essence of a community that fostered creativity and innovation.

How Historical Events Influenced Pissarro's Work

The political and social changes in France during Pissarro's lifetime greatly influenced his art. The rise of the bourgeoisie and the impact of the Industrial Revolution shaped the urban landscape. Pissarro's work often reflects these changes, portraying the beauty and challenges of modern life in Paris.

Comparative Analysis: Pissarro and His Contemporaries

Contrasting Styles: Pissarro vs. Monet and Renoir

While Pissarro shared the Impressionist ethos with artists like Claude Monet and Pierre-Auguste Renoir, his style is distinct. Pissarro's focus on social themes and urban life contrasts with Monet's emphasis on nature. This difference highlights Pissarro's unique contribution to the movement, showcasing the diversity within Impressionism.

The Collective Impact of Impressionism on Modern Art

Impressionism, as a movement, revolutionized the art world. Pissarro and his contemporaries challenged traditional techniques and subjects, paving the way for modern art. Their innovative approaches to light, color, and everyday life continue to influence artists today, making Impressionism a cornerstone of art history.

FAQs About Boulevard Montmartre Foggy Morning

What inspired Camille Pissarro to paint Boulevard Montmartre Foggy Morning?

Pissarro was inspired by the vibrant life of Paris and the atmospheric effects of fog. He sought to capture the beauty of everyday moments in urban settings.

What techniques did Pissarro use to create the foggy effect?

Pissarro used soft brushstrokes and a muted color palette to create the foggy effect. His technique allowed light to diffuse through the fog, enhancing the painting's atmosphere.

How does Boulevard Montmartre Foggy Morning reflect the Impressionist movement?

The painting embodies Impressionism through its focus on light, color, and everyday life. Pissarro's innovative techniques and subject matter align with the movement's core principles.

What are the main themes depicted in Boulevard Montmartre Foggy Morning?

The main themes include urban life, the passage of time, and the emotional impact of fog. Pissarro captures the essence of a bustling city while evoking feelings of nostalgia and contemplation.
